dc.description.abstractThis report discusses different waveguide components using a simulation software CST. It includes the characterization of rectangular probes which are used for near-field measurements, and a coupling hole which is equivalent to a circular waveguide in order to measure the amount of power circulating in a travelling wave resonator. It also analyzes radiation from a circular waveguide with a baffle which is excited in the TE02 mode which is used in high-power, high frequency applications.en
